Last minute of Sergio Rico's state of health: he is operated again

Although they were going to discharge him due to his more than evident improvement and he was going to continue recovering at home with his family, finally Sergio Rico will have to spend a few more days at the Virgen del Rocío Hospital in Seville because he is going to have an operation. The goalkeeper will go through the operating room again, this time so that the professionals can treat the aneurysm that he suffers as a result of the head trauma caused by the accident with the horse.

The Paris Saint-Germain goalkeeper suffered this accident at the El Rocío pilgrimage, Huelva, on May 28. Although the doctors acted quickly and transferred him by helicopter to the ICU of the Seville hospital, Rico spent weeks in an induced coma to repair the injuries, days full of uncertainty in which the athlete's family and relatives suffered greatly.

After several attempts to remove the sedation, the Sevillian goalkeeper began to respond well to the different stimuli and gradually improved, something that greatly delighted his thousands of fans around the world.

Between the end of June and the beginning of July, the soccer player's medical situation improved considerably: he was eating and was gaining weight, he was able to communicate with his family and he even left the Intensive Care Unit to continue his recovery on the ward. He also gathered enough strength to send a message to his fans through social media. The prognosis was good and the soccer player would leave the medical center sooner rather than later.

Although there is still not much information about this new intervention that the Andalusian goalkeeper has to undergo, the Mucho Deporte outlet has announced that the operation will take place next week, so Rico will still spend some time admitted to the medical center.
